Text : 1Cor. 13:4.

Love is always patient; love is always kind; love is never envious or arrogant with pride. Nor is she conceited,

The book of 1 Corinthian 13 opens us first and foremost to what love is not. Ironically, many of what is seen as love in our world today is actually what love is not. 

I believe that this love chapter started by explaining what love is not so we could have a right judgement of what love is. 

1. *Love is not in words*: I may be able to speak different languages that people use. I may be able to speak languages that angels use. But that is worth nothing unless I love. 1 Cor. 13:1.(Easy English). 

Love is not contained in words only. Many people (especially ladies) have fallen head over heels for fraudsters in the name of love simply because they were carried away by sweet words. 

1John 3:18 gave us a stern warning on this. 'My little children, let us not love in word, neither in tongue; but in deed and in truth.' Beware, it's very probable to in word or tongue only.

 *It is essential for you not to pay lip service to love and it is more essential for you not to be swayed by listening to beautiful nonsense in the name of love.* 

 *_Love is essentially not what you do but who you are_ .* 

2. *Love is not in giftings :* 1Cor 13:2.

 If I have the gift of prophecy and can understand all secrets and every form of knowledge, and if I have absolute faith so as to move mountains but have no love, I am nothing. 

It is possible to be flowing in all the gifts of the Spirit and still have not love. Don't be fooled by activities. Prophecy, signs and miracles is not a confirmation that it is of God. 

3. *Love is not philanthropical* Obviously, love is giving, but giving is not love. That a man gives away everything he has for you does not mean he has love. This may actually seem contradictory, *but essentially, love is not what you do but who you are.* 

Even if I give away everything that I have and sacrifice myself, but have no love, I gain nothing.1Cor. 13:3 ISV.

It is easy to mistake good acts for love. Anyone who loves will do all the above and more, but that someone does all the above does not mean he has love. 

 *What then is love?* 

 *We shall be looking more into what love is tommorow, but suffice it to say today that GOD IS LOVE. 1 john 4:8*
